Plano de execução
- Validate best-selling SKUs and target niches using landing pages and conversion rate testing
- Implement performance marketing with strict CAC caps and daily budget controls to protect margins
- Optimize checkout and shipping/returns to lift conversion and reduce abandonment
- Set a pricing and promo cadence tied to contribution margin, not just revenue volume
- Track cohorts (first-purchase to repeat) and scale only products with positive contribution over time
- Create SEO and content for high-intent queries to reduce dependence on paid traffic
